Key Features:
- Light Effect: Casts a soft ambient halo glow across the wall surface
- Shade Design: Features an ultra-thin replaceable shade for gentle diffusion
- Adjustability: Fully adjustable orientation to control how light falls
- Materials: Manufactured using PLA+ for a refined finish
- Installation: Designed as a modern wall-mounted fixture
This lamp serves as more than just a light source, adding depth and warmth to the room through its unique diffusion method. The adjustable nature of the fixture allows for specific placement of light to suit the architecture of the space.
Its minimalist profile and thin shade design make it suitable for bedrooms, hallways, or living areas where soft, indirect lighting is preferred over harsh direct rays.
